Also found time to finally watch National Treasure, which has been waiting for me to watch it for weeks now. It was kinda goofy, and slow in the middle, but lots of fun; I suspect everyone involved had fun making this movie, and it was pleasantly mindless entertainment, and occasionally pretty funny. I keep wanting to say "good clean family fun"—not a lot of violence, not much that's scary, no sex, nothing really mentally or emotionally challenging; just pleasant fluff, plus a nice smattering of info from historical conspiracy theories (the plot centers around the treasure of the Knights Templar, later hidden by the Masons; I think this may be the first time I've seen Freemasons as the good guys in a movie). And a bunch of feel-good American history lessons mixed in. Nicolas Cage worth watching in a part that could've been written for Jimmy Stewart. (I feel like I'm sounding more negative than I mean to be about this; it was really exactly what I wanted, and I'd say overall it's well worth watching, as long as you go into it with the right expectations.)
